Balkan users demand specific esoteric channels: Pink K , BK TV (legacy), or TV Happy . These are rarely found on mainstream international IPTV lists. The forums are the only place to find working URLs for these cult stations.

The landscape is rife with fly-by-night operators. A forum user might share a story about paying for a year upfront, only for the service to vanish a month later. A prominent warning on the "BalkanPlay Scam Exposed" blog details how such services promise high quality but fail to deliver, relying on hidden charges and nonexistent customer support to make money.

Macedonian forums, such as Forum.it.mk , reveal a user base that is technically savvy and demanding. A 2015 thread titled "SMART TV IPTV" sees users complaining about providers who claim to offer HD quality when the actual picture is worse than SD.
